Agitated vessels for pulp and paper are industrial mixing systems designed for stock handling, chemical preparation, and bleaching operations. These vessels provide the robust agitation required for fiber suspension, chemical mixing, and process consistency in demanding mill environments.
Pulp and paper manufacturing requires agitated vessels throughout the process from pulp preparation through chemical recovery. Proper agitation maintains fiber suspension, ensures uniform chemical distribution, and supports consistent product quality. Vessels must handle abrasive fibers and corrosive chemicals reliably.

Fiber suspension uses appropriate impeller designs (hydrofoils, side-entering props), adequate power input, and proper placement to keep fibers uniformly distributed. Bottom sedimentation and surface matting are prevented through CFD-verified designs. We provide reliable agitation for consistency ranges from thin stock to heavy pulp.
Material selection depends on the chemical environment. Stainless steel handles most applications. Duplex grades resist bleach plant chlorides. Titanium serves severe bleaching environments. FRP provides economical resistance for appropriate applications. We recommend materials based on your specific chemical exposure.
